Research Methodology
A unique research methodology has been utilized by TMR to conduct comprehensive research on the global collision avoidance sensor market and arrive at conclusions on future growth prospects for the market. This research methodology is a combination of primary and secondary research, which helps analysts warrant the accuracy and reliability of the conclusions drawn.
Secondary research sources referred to by analysts during production of the report on the global collision avoidance sensor market include statistics from company annual reports, SEC filings, company websites, World Bank database, investor presentations, regulatory databases, government publications, and market white papers. Analysts have also interviewed senior managers, product portfolio managers, CEOs, VPs, and market intelligence managers, who have contributed to production of TMR’s study on the global collision avoidance sensor market as a primary research source.
These primary and secondary sources provided exclusive information during interviews, which served as a validation from leading players operating in the global collision avoidance sensor market. Access to an extensive internal repository as well as external proprietary databases allowed this report to address specific details and questions about the global collision avoidance sensor market with accuracy. The study also uses a top-down approach to assess the numbers for each segment and a bottom-up approach to counter-validate them. This has helped in making TMR’s estimates on future prospects of the global collision avoidance sensor market more reliable and accurate.
